/**
* Entry point for Smacks API for OpenPGP for XMPP.
*
* <h2>Setup</h2>
*
* In order to use OpenPGP for XMPP in Smack, just follow the following procedure.<br>
* <br>
* First, acquire an instance of the {@link OpenPgpManager} for your {@link XMPPConnection} using
* {@link #getInstanceFor(XMPPConnection)}.
*
* <pre>
* {@code
* OpenPgpManager openPgpManager = OpenPgpManager.getInstanceFor(connection);
* }
* </pre>
*
* You also need an {@link OpenPgpProvider}, as well as an {@link OpenPgpStore}.
* The provider must be registered using {@link #setOpenPgpProvider(OpenPgpProvider)}.
*
* <pre>
* {@code
* OpenPgpStore store = new FileBasedOpenPgpStore(storePath);
* OpenPgpProvider provider = new PainlessOpenPgpProvider(connection, store);
* openPgpManager.setOpenPgpProvider(provider);
* }
* </pre>
*
* It is also advised to register a custom {@link SecretKeyRingProtector} using
* {@link OpenPgpStore#setKeyRingProtector(SecretKeyRingProtector)} in order to be able to handle password protected
* secret keys.<br>
* <br>
* Speaking of keys, you can now check, if you have any keys available in your {@link OpenPgpStore} by doing
* {@link #hasSecretKeysAvailable()}.<br>
* <br>
* If you do, you can now announce support for OX and publish those keys using {@link #announceSupportAndPublish()}.<br>
* <br>
* Otherwise, you can either generate fresh keys using {@link #generateAndImportKeyPair(BareJid)},
* or try to restore a secret key backup from your private PubSub node by doing
* {@link #restoreSecretKeyServerBackup(AskForBackupCodeCallback)}.<br>
* <br>
* In any case you should still do an {@link #announceSupportAndPublish()} afterwards.
* <br>
* <br>
* Contacts are represented by {@link OpenPgpContact}s in the context of OpenPGP for XMPP. You can get those by using
* {@link #getOpenPgpContact(EntityBareJid)}. The main function of {@link OpenPgpContact}s is to bundle information
* about the OpenPGP capabilities of a contact in one spot. The pendant to the {@link OpenPgpContact} is the
* {@link OpenPgpSelf}, which encapsulates your own OpenPGP identity. Both classes can be used to acquire information
* about the OpenPGP keys of a user.
*
* <h2>Elements</h2>
*
* OpenPGP for XMPP defines multiple different element classes which contain the users messages.
* The outermost element is the {@link OpenPgpElement}, which contains an OpenPGP encrypted content element.
*
* The content can be either a {@link SignElement}, {@link CryptElement} or {@link SigncryptElement}, depending on the use-case.
* Those content elements contain the actual payload. If an {@link OpenPgpElement} is decrypted, it will be returned in
* form of an {@link OpenPgpMessage}, which represents the decrypted message + metadata.
*
* @see <a href="https://xmpp.org/extensions/xep-0373.html">
* XEP-0373: OpenPGP for XMPP</a>
*/
